Vancouver Giants defenceman saves shutout by taking puck in face Vancouver Steve Ewen March 18, 2023 0 Sports NHL Junior Hockey Hockey Giants goalie Jesper VIkman said: “That was the craziest thing I’ve ever seen. I thought the puck was in and then I see the puck sitting on the goal line and him bleeding.” Vancouver Giants goaltender Jesper Vikman led his club to a 3-0 win over the Everett Silvertips Friday at the Langley Events Cenre.
